Saying “I Didn’t Do Anything” in Spanish

To express the idea of not doing anything in Spanish, you can use the phrase “No hice nada.” This phrase clearly conveys that you didn’t engage in any action or wrongdoing. “No” means “no” in English, “hice” means “I did,” and “nada” means “nothing.”

Examples of Usage

Let’s look at a few examples to better understand how to use this phrase:1. Person A: ¿Por qué tocaste mis cosas? Person B: No hice nada. (Why did you touch my things? Person B: I didn’t do anything.)2. Person A: Alguien rompió el jarrón. Person B: No fui yo, no hice nada. (Someone broke the vase. Person B: It wasn’t me, I didn’t do anything.)3. Person A: ¿Por qué estás enojado conmigo? Person B: No hice nada para que estés enojado. (Why are you mad at me? Person B: I didn’t do anything to make you mad.)By using this phrase, you can assert your innocence or non-involvement in a situation effectively.

Alternative Phrases

If you want to convey a similar idea but with slightly different wording, here are a few alternative phrases you can use:1. No tuve nada que ver. – I had nothing to do with it.2. No participé en nada. – I didn’t participate in anything.3. No soy culpable de nada. – I’m not guilty of anything.These alternatives provide variation in expressing your innocence or non-involvement while conveying the same basic idea.
